Prayers for the election will go out on Saturday from a Phoenix church.
Cathi Herrod with the Center for Arizona Policy said the event is both non-denominational and non-partisan.
“We still were founded by people who believed that religious liberty and prayer meant something,” she said. “Certainly, I think most of us can agree that our nation faces many troubled times and it’s always good to gather together in prayer.”
The gathering will be held at the City of Grace church in downtown Phoenix, located at Fourth Ave. and Monroe.
The event begins at 10 a.m. and will be led by local religious leaders.
